motivate my india

Lifestyle blog

Blog News & Updates

Korean War Movies: A Clean Code Approach to Building Your Own Film Review Website

Korean War movies offer powerful narratives, rich historical context, and emotional depth, making them a compelling genre for film enthusiasts and reviewers alike. If you’re passionate about these films and want to share your insights online, building your own film review website can be an exciting and rewarding project. By applying clean code principles, you can create a site that’s efficient, easy to maintain, and enjoyable for users.

1. Define Your Purpose and Structure

Before you write any code, start by outlining your goals. Are you focusing on in-depth reviews of classic Korean War films like Taegukgi or The Front Line, or are you also including historical context and behind-the-scenes insights? Once your purpose is clear, sketch out a basic site structure. A simple layout might include a homepage, a reviews section, individual movie pages, and a blog or insights section.

This clarity helps prevent scope creep and sets a strong foundation for clean code development.

2. Use Semantic HTML and Modular CSS

Semantic HTML improves accessibility and search engine optimization. Use meaningful tags such as <article> for reviews, <section> for different page areas, and <aside> for related content. Keep your HTML files clean by avoiding unnecessary nesting and sticking to a consistent structure.

For styling, modular CSS or a utility-first approach like using CSS variables or preprocessors (such as SCSS) keeps styles organized and reusable. Use class naming conventions like BEM (Block Element Modifier) to avoid style conflicts and make the code easier to understand.

3. Component-Based JavaScript

Use modern JavaScript practices to enhance interactivity without compromising performance. Keep your scripts modular—each component (like a movie card, review form, or filter menu) should have its own clear functionality. Avoid global variables, and structure your code in a way that makes it easy to extend later on.

If you’re using a front-end framework like React or Vue, create reusable components for repeated elements such as rating stars, review snippets, or navigation bars. This not only speeds up development but also reduces redundancy.

4. Prioritize Performance and Accessibility

Images of movie posters or scenes from Korean War films should be optimized for web. Use compressed formats, lazy loading, and responsive image techniques to keep your site fast. Accessibility is equally important—ensure proper contrast, keyboard navigability, and screen reader compatibility. Add descriptive alt text for all images, especially since film stills play a key role in user engagement.

5. Implement a Scalable Review System

Design your data model to support scalability. Whether using a CMS or a custom back-end, structure your reviews to include fields like title, director, year, rating, and review content. Consider adding metadata such as themes, historical accuracy, or emotional impact to enrich user experience and enable advanced filtering later on.

6. Keep It Maintainable and Documented

As your site grows, maintainability becomes crucial. Write comments where necessary, follow consistent naming conventions, and keep your codebase organized. Use version control with clear commit messages and consider setting up automated tests for key functionalities.

Conclusion

Building a film review website focused on Korean War movies is a great way to combine your passion with practical development skills. By using clean code principles—clarity, modularity, and maintainability—you can create a platform that’s not only functional and elegant but also stands the test of time.

LEAVE A RESPONSE

Your email address will not be published. Required fields are marked *